Dr. Concetta M. Tomaino, DA, LCAT, MT-BC
Executive Director & Co-Founder
A pioneer in the field of music therapy, Dr. Concetta Tomaino is both the Executive Director and co-founder of the Institute for Music and Neurologic Function (IMNF) and formerly Senior Vice President for Music Therapy at CenterLight Health System. Internationally known for her research in the clinical applications of music and neurologic rehabilitation, Dr. Tomaino has lectured on music therapy throughout the United States and in Argentina, Australia, South Africa, Italy, England, and Canada.
A past president of the American Association for Music Therapy, Dr. Tomaino was honored at the United Nations with the Music Therapists for Peace Award of Accomplishment. Her work has been featured on national programs including 48 Hours and 60 Minutes, and in books including An Anthropologist on Mars by Oliver Sacks, M.D.—whose book Musicophilia is dedicated to her.
Justin Russo
Chief Operating Officer
Justin Russo serves as Chief Operating Officer at the Institute for Music and Neurologic Function (IMNF), where he oversees organizational strategy, program development, and operational leadership across clinical training, education, and community initiatives. He works closely with the Executive Director and Board of Directors to advance IMNF’s mission through strategic planning, partnerships, and sustainable program growth.
Justin leads the development and implementation of IMNF’s training programs, including Best Practices from Music Therapy for Using Music in Senior Wellness and Healthcare, and oversees the MUSIC & MEMORY® Certification Program, which empowers caregivers to use personalized music as a therapeutic tool. Since 2015, he has played a key role in expanding support to more than 5,800 certified organizations across the United States and internationally, helping integrate music-based interventions into healthcare and community settings.

Joan Brown
Project Writer & Grantwriter
Joan Winer Brown is a project writer, grantwriter, and music therapy advocate who has been associated with the IMNF for more than twenty years. Over the years she has worked closely with Dr. Tomaino to secure major research and program grants for the IMNF. Brown is a graduate of Case Western Reserve University, and holds a Certificate in Bioethics and Medical Humanities from Albert Einstein College of Medicine.

Sarah Fogler, M.S., MT-BC, LCAT-LP
Sarah Fogler is a Board-Certified Music Therapist and Licensed Creative Arts Therapist at the IMNF. She holds a Master of Science in Music Therapy from SUNY New Paltz and a Bachelor of Arts in Music from Nazareth University. Sarah brings clinical experience from a variety of settings, including working with older adults in rehabilitation and long-term care.

Gabrielle Bouissou, LCAT, MS, MT-BC, CASAC-T
Gabrielle Bouissou is a New York State Licensed Creative Arts Therapist and Board-Certified Music Therapist. She specializes in psychiatric work, providing clinical services to adults across the spectrum of psychopathology. Outside of hospital settings, Gabrielle provides music psychotherapy for adults living with dementia and Alzheimer’s disease.

Xiyu Zhang, MA, LCAT, MT-BC
Xiyu Zhang is a board-certified music therapist and licensed creative arts therapist specializing in neurologic music therapy and dementia care. She currently serves as a staff-facing therapist at the Wellness Center at NYC Health + Hospitals | Elmhurst.
